Comprehending Medicare:
Medicare is a federal health insurance program mostly for people aged 65 and older, although it likewise covers certain more youthful people with specials needs. It consists of a number of components, each dealing with different elements of medical care coverage.

Medicare Part A provides protection for inpatient healthcare facility treatment, proficient nursing center treatment, hospice care, and some home healthcare solutions. Medicare Part B covers medical solutions such as medical professional check outs, outpatient care, precautionary services, and long lasting clinical equipment.

Medicare Part C, additionally referred to as Medicare Advantage, provides a different method to get Medicare benefits through personal insurance companies accepted by Medicare. These strategies typically consist of fringe benefits past Original Medicare, such as prescription medicine protection and oral or vision care.

Medicare Part D is prescription medicine protection, which can be included in Original Medicare or included in a Medicare Advantage strategy.

Medicare Supplement Plans:
Medicare Supplement Plans, additionally known as Medigap, are added insurance plans used by exclusive companies to cover costs not covered by Original Medicare, such as copayments, coinsurance, and deductibles. These plans assist fill the voids in Medicare coverage, giving comfort and monetary protection for Wisconsin seniors.
